Comfortable win for Armani Milan, Virtus doesn’t miss

By Eurohoops team / info@eurohoops.net

Armani Milan is probably in its best shape of the season and Messina’s team grabbed another win in the national league.

The Euroleague team made it five wins in a row across all competitions after defeating 87-63 Treviso.

Thanks to a great first quarter (25-13), the home team got a good lead from the start and they comfortably managed it.

Armoni Brooks led all scorers with 22 points. Nico Mannion added 15.

Olisevicius had a great game with 19 points, but wasn’t enough for the away team.

Milano jumps to a 5-2 balance, while Treviso falls to 1-6, at the bottom of the standings.

Virtus Bologna also won its game, but it was much more tight.

The team coached by Dusko Ivanovic defeated Reggiana 80-78.

Despite having a 10-point lead in the fourth quarter, the home team was forced to a nail-biting finish, but they secured the W.

Echenique had an amazing game for the guests, with 27 points and 6 rebounds.

Matt Morgan (21 points) was the home team’s top scorer.
